Subject: [dpdk-stable] [PATCH v2 01/13] security: fix verification of parameters
Date: Wed, 8 Apr 2020 05:13:39 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200408031351.4288-2-l.wojciechow@partner.samsung.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20200408031351.4288-1-l.wojciechow@partner.samsung.com>
This patch adds verification of the parameters to the ret_security API
functions. All required parameters are checked if they are not NULL.
Checks verify full chain of pointers, e.g. in case of verification of
"instance->ops->session_XXX", they check also "instance"
and "instance->ops".

+/* Macro to check for invalid pointers */
+#define RTE_PTR_OR_ERR_RET(ptr, retval) do { \
+ if ((ptr) == NULL) \
+ return retval; \
+} while (0)
+
+/* Macro to check for invalid pointers chains */
+#define RTE_PTR_CHAIN3_OR_ERR_RET(p1, p2, p3, retval, last_retval) do { \
+ RTE_PTR_OR_ERR_RET(p1, retval); \
+ RTE_PTR_OR_ERR_RET(p1->p2, retval); \
+ RTE_PTR_OR_ERR_RET(p1->p2->p3, last_retval); \
+} while (0)
+
